Signs Your Heat Pump Needs Professional Cleaning

Musty or Mildewy Odors

A distinct, unpleasant smell coming from your vents is often the first thing you will notice when your system needs attention. This damp, stale odor is usually a strong indicator of biological growth like mold or mildew thriving inside your equipment. These contaminants grow easily on the evaporator coil or in the condensate drain pan due to the dark, damp conditions inside the unit.

Beyond the unpleasant smell, these airborne spores can negatively impact your indoor air quality and potentially trigger respiratory irritation. If you ignore this issue, the biological growth will continue to spread throughout your ductwork and become much harder to remove. Professional cleaning eliminates the source of the odor and sanitizes the internal components.

Reduced Airflow or Uneven Temperatures

If the air coming from your vents feels weaker than usual, your system is struggling to push conditioned air into your living spaces. You might also notice that certain rooms are noticeably hotter or colder than others, despite what your thermostat says. This happens because dirt, dust, and debris accumulate on the heat pump's coils and fan blades, creating a physical barrier that restricts airflow.

A system struggling with airflow significantly reduces your daily comfort and increases your overall energy consumption. It also forces the blower motor to work much harder than intended. Over time, this undue stress on components can lead to premature breakdowns and expensive repairs.

Visible Dirt or Grime on Coils and Vents

You might occasionally see a layer of dust, dark grime, or even fuzzy patches on the outdoor unit's coils or around your indoor air vents. This is a direct visual confirmation that your heat pump is overdue for a deep cleaning. Visible grime indicates that your air filters are either overwhelmed or bypassing particles, allowing debris to settle directly on critical mechanical parts.

This buildup acts like a blanket, insulating the coils and hindering their ability to transfer heat effectively. Heat pumps rely entirely on absorbing and releasing heat from the air, so insulated coils mean the system simply cannot do its job. Leaving this grime in place is a guaranteed path toward efficiency loss and system damage.

Increased Energy Bills

When your monthly utility bills are higher than normal without any major changes in the weather or your usage habits, your HVAC system is often the culprit. A dirty heat pump has to work significantly harder and run for much longer cycles to achieve the temperature you set on the thermostat. This increased workload directly translates to higher electricity consumption every time the unit turns on.

Ignoring creeping energy costs means you are continuously paying more money for less comfort. The added mechanical strain on the system also shortens its operational lifespan. Investing in a professional cleaning pays for itself by restoring your system's original energy efficiency.

Frequent Cycling or Short Cycling

If your heat pump turns on and off rapidly, running for short bursts instead of long, consistent cycles, it is experiencing a problem known as short cycling. A dirty system struggles to adequately heat or cool the space, causing it to constantly try and catch up to the thermostat setting before shutting down prematurely. It is a clear sign that the system is failing to transfer heat efficiently due to blocked coils or restricted airflow.

Short cycling wears out vital components much faster than normal operation. The constant stopping and starting is incredibly hard on the compressor and uses a massive amount of energy. It also means you will never achieve consistent, comfortable temperatures throughout your property.

What's Actually Making Your Heat Pump Perform Poorly?

Accumulated Dust, Dirt, and Debris

Over time, the air passing through your heat pump carries dust, pet dander, lint, and other microscopic airborne particles. These particles eventually settle on the evaporator coils, condenser coils, fan blades, and within the condensate drain pan. The general dustiness found in older West Seattle homes, combined with a mild climate that keeps systems running frequently, leads to a heavy accumulation of these contaminants.

When this debris builds up, it chokes the system and prevents the proper exchange of heat. The solution requires a thorough professional cleaning that meticulously removes all accumulated debris from the coils, fan components, and the internal cabinet. We use specialized tools to lift this dirt without bending the delicate metal fins on your coils.

Biological Growth

The dark, moist environment inside a heat pump creates an ideal breeding ground for mold, mildew, and algae. West Seattle's persistent humidity and frequent rainfall are prime contributors to this issue, making biological growth a particularly common problem for local property owners. As condensation forms on the cold coils during operation, it provides the exact moisture these organisms need to thrive.

To solve this, we cannot just wipe the coils down with standard household cleaners. We use specialized, eco-friendly cleaning agents and techniques to safely and effectively eliminate biological growth from all affected components. This process is followed by a thorough sanitization to help prevent the growth from returning quickly.

Blocked Condensate Drain Line

As your heat pump cools your space, it removes humidity from the indoor air, which condenses into liquid water. This water collects in a drain pan and is supposed to flow safely away through a dedicated condensate line. However, algae, mold, and sludge can easily build up and clog this line over time.

Our damp local environment significantly accelerates the growth of algae within these drain lines, leading to stubborn blockages. If the line clogs completely, the drain pan will overflow, potentially causing severe water damage to your floors, walls, or ceilings. The cleaning process involves clearing the blockage, flushing the line completely, and treating the pan to prevent future sludge buildup.

Commercial Environment Specifics

For businesses in the area, especially restaurants, salons, or busy retail stores, heat pumps face a unique set of harsh challenges. Grease particles from kitchens can cling to coils, heavy lint from textiles can clog filters instantly, and higher foot traffic introduces massive amounts of dust. Properties near bustling commercial districts rely on heat pumps that are exposed to heavier, stickier airborne contaminants than typical residential units.

These industrial contaminants form a thick, glue-like paste on HVAC components that standard maintenance cannot remove. The True Cost of Ignoring a Dirty Heat Pump

Ignoring a dirty heat pump in West Seattle is not just about tolerating poor air quality or slightly higher energy bills. A system constantly battling grime and buildup is under immense mechanical strain, which rapidly accelerates wear and tear on expensive components like the compressor and blower motors. Because the system has to run longer and harder to push air through clogged coils, it operates well outside of its intended design parameters.

This continuous strain significantly shortens the lifespan of your entire heating and cooling system. By putting off a simple professional cleaning, you are greatly increasing the likelihood of a catastrophic breakdown, meaning you will face the cost of a full system replacement much sooner than necessary. Furthermore, persistent biological growth can become a serious health concern, circulating allergens and irritants throughout your indoor environment every time the fan turns on.

Site of the 1851 Alki landing and briefly its own city — running the country's first municipal streetcar in 1905 — West Seattle annexed to Seattle in 1907, chiefly for Cedar River water; the Fauntleroy streetcar boom built the Junction and filled the peninsula with bungalows and, later, ramblers.

Businesses around West Seattle increasingly run on heat pumps, and the neighborhood's commercial buildings shape how we service them.

The Junction at California and Alaska — anchored by the 1918 Campbell and 1926 Hamm brick blocks — leads a string of nodes (Admiral, Morgan Junction) mixing vintage storefronts with new mixed-use.

What moves the number

  • System type & efficiency tier

    A code-minimum single-stage unit costs far less up front than a variable-speed, high-SEER2 system — but the efficient tier lowers monthly bills and may qualify for rebates.

  • Ductwork condition

    Leaky, undersized, or missing ducts add cost. Ductless mini-splits skip ductwork entirely, which can be cheaper in older homes.

  • Electrical & gas readiness

    Switching to a heat pump may need an electrical panel upgrade; a new gas furnace may need venting or gas-line work.

  • Home size & load

    Square footage, insulation, windows, and layout determine the system size (tonnage/BTU) you actually need.
